SWITCHBOARD FIRE.
When a switchboard caught fire at the _ headquarters of the Young Men's Christian Association in Wellesley Street East shortly after 8.30 o'clock last evening the whole building was deprived of power and light, and it is hoped that these services will be in commission again by this evening. No difficulty was experienced in extinguishing the outbreak, which occurred in the main switchboard, but considerable damage was done to the wiring. The two main leads into the building were disconnected by workmen last night and this eliminated any further danger of fire. No lighting was available, and most of the activities were discontinued and those in the building went to bed by the light of torches and candles.
